Exchange server 2016 product key crack

Go modules: part 1, part 2, part 3 Go module GOPATH mode vs module-aware mode go.mod file Day-to-day commands upgrading downgrading excluding version remove exclusion replace dropping replacement updating and patching Advanced commands Go module A go module is a collection of related Go packages. A single unit that defines the minimum requirements that must be satisfied by their dependencies.

Germicidal bleach walmart
To make it possible for authors to move to vgo and go.mod while still supporting users who haven't converted, the new vgo vendor command populates a module's vendor directory with the packages users need to reproduce the vgo-based build. What's Next? The details here may be revised, but today's go.mod files will be understood by any future tooling. How to calculate tcp throughput
|

Golang vendor vs modules

Ever since the introduction of Go modules my vscode & go extension have been messing up. Things like no code completion, no live errors etc. This typically happens when I'm using modules but can also happen during my typical gopath (non module) workflow, and it's usually a pain to get it back working again. Read more about Go modules at blog.golang.org. Create a project with integration of Go modules (vgo) ... when you use Go modules, the vendor directory is ignored ... Go is an open source programming language that makes it easy to build simple, reliable, and efficient software. go.toolsEnvVars.GO111MODULES: "on" to make sure that all the go tools know to enable go module support for this project (regardless of if it's inside your gopath or not) go.toolsEnvVars.GOFLAGS: "-mod=vendor" if you want to make all go commands use the vendor/ folder in the project (just like dep did/does) Kamen rider animeGlide: Vendor Package Management for Golang. Are you used to tools such as Cargo, npm, Composer, Nuget, Pip, Maven, Bundler, or other modern package managers? If so, Glide is the comparable Go tool. Manage your vendor and vendored packages with ease. Glide is a tool for managing the vendor directory within a Go package. Jul 15, 2018 · modules have been changed and causes ‘go mod’ to exit with a non-zero status. $ vgo mod -vendor — this flag resets the module’s vendor directory to include any packages needed to build and test all the module’s packages and their dependencies. $ vgo mod -json — prints the go.mod file in JSON format corresponding to these Go types: Read more about Go modules at blog.golang.org. Create a project with integration of Go modules (vgo) ... when you use Go modules, the vendor directory is ignored ...

Deviantart fanfictionCorrect usage of go modules + vendor? (still connects to Internet) I am not sure what i am doing wrong but go build still tries to connect to the internet and download stuff (+200 MiB on ~/go/pkg/mod) even with a vendor folder... Mar 08, 2020 · I was reading the How to Code blog post and the Using Go Modules one and was curious – is it common practice to create all go projects outside of the GOPATH now? In the same vein, I never knew how people incorporated their VCS with their projects. Wand of secretsAspen idle heroes tierFree google drive storage2000 suzuki grand vitara 4x4

Mar 14, 2017 · Golang Vendor Dependencies. We use Node.js extensively in our production apps. When we started with golang, the major discussion point amongst us was, for a beginner how golang dependency management is supposed to work. Golang Dependency Management == Vendoring. Vendoring was the only method for golang dependency management. Golang vs. Python: the comparison between most extensively used programming languages. Let's check the pros & cons of Python and Golang, and which one to choose for your project. Go is an open source programming language that makes it easy to build simple, reliable, and efficient software.

Rssb satsang schedule 2019 abroad

Sep 20, 2019 · VS Code uses a host of Go tools to provide features like code navigation, code completion, build, lint etc. ⚠️ These tools do not provide a good support for Go modules yet. The new language server gopls does support modules. Add the below in your settings to use it. "


到這邊一個 go module 就完成了,以往需要將 vendor 目錄一起提交到 git 以免 CI/CD 流程拉到錯誤的外部 package,有了 modules 加上 build cache 以後,在 build server 上面跑起來體感速度比 1.10 時代還快。 如果你習慣專案裡要有 vendor 目錄,可以執行以下指令產生 vendor 目錄:

从 v1.5 开始开始引入 vendor 包模式,如果项目目录下有 vendor 目录,那么 go 工具链会优先使用 vendor 内的包进行编译、测试等,这之后第三方的包管理思路都是通过这种方式来实现,比如说由社区维护准官方包管理工具 dep。 Go modules: part 1, part 2, part 3 Go module GOPATH mode vs module-aware mode go.mod file Day-to-day commands upgrading downgrading excluding version remove exclusion replace dropping replacement updating and patching Advanced commands Go module A go module is a collection of related Go packages. A single unit that defines the minimum requirements that must be satisfied by their dependencies.

Gradient boosting sklearn example到這邊一個 go module 就完成了,以往需要將 vendor 目錄一起提交到 git 以免 CI/CD 流程拉到錯誤的外部 package,有了 modules 加上 build cache 以後,在 build server 上面跑起來體感速度比 1.10 時代還快。 如果你習慣專案裡要有 vendor 目錄,可以執行以下指令產生 vendor 目錄: Golang Web Development: Better Than Python? ... Golang vs Python: Which One is Better? ... Golang statically links all its dependency libraries and modules into one binary file. You no longer need ...

To be more specific and confirm, do you mean without invalidating checksums of the affected modules; i.e., modules that have a non-top-level package with "/vendor" import path suffix that was unfortunately excluded from the .zip? Right. To make it possible for authors to move to vgo and go.mod while still supporting users who haven't converted, the new vgo vendor command populates a module's vendor directory with the packages users need to reproduce the vgo-based build. What's Next? The details here may be revised, but today's go.mod files will be understood by any future tooling. To be more specific and confirm, do you mean without invalidating checksums of the affected modules; i.e., modules that have a non-top-level package with "/vendor" import path suffix that was unfortunately excluded from the .zip? Right. Go in Visual Studio Code. Using the Go extension for Visual Studio Code, you get language features like IntelliSense, code navigation, symbol search, bracket matching, snippets, and many more that will help you in Golang development.

Go is an open source programming language that makes it easy to build simple, reliable, and efficient software. Shipment at local distribution center means

go.toolsEnvVars.GO111MODULES: "on" to make sure that all the go tools know to enable go module support for this project (regardless of if it's inside your gopath or not) go.toolsEnvVars.GOFLAGS: "-mod=vendor" if you want to make all go commands use the vendor/ folder in the project (just like dep did/does)

To make it possible for authors to move to vgo and go.mod while still supporting users who haven't converted, the new vgo vendor command populates a module's vendor directory with the packages users need to reproduce the vgo-based build. What's Next? The details here may be revised, but today's go.mod files will be understood by any future tooling. Aug 26, 2018 · Using Go modules with vendor support on Travis CI August 26, 2018. Go 1.11 is out now and it includes preliminary support for Go modules.This is an experimental opt-in feature and the goal is to finalize it as a first class feature for the upcoming Go 1.12 release.

Aug 26, 2018 · Using Go modules with vendor support on Travis CI August 26, 2018. Go 1.11 is out now and it includes preliminary support for Go modules.This is an experimental opt-in feature and the goal is to finalize it as a first class feature for the upcoming Go 1.12 release. 对 Golang 感兴趣的同学欢迎关注公众号:golang-expertsGo Modules 是 Golang 官方最近几个版本推出的原生的包管理方式,在此之前,社区也不乏多种包管理方案。在讨论 Go Modules 之前,我们先回顾一下 Golang 的…

Mar 19, 2019 · Go modules are the future of dependency management in Go. Module functionality is now available in all supported Go versions (that is, in Go 1.11 and Go 1.12). This post introduced these workflows using Go modules: go mod init creates a new module, initializing the go.mod file that describes it. Aug 26, 2018 · Using Go modules with vendor support on Travis CI August 26, 2018. Go 1.11 is out now and it includes preliminary support for Go modules.This is an experimental opt-in feature and the goal is to finalize it as a first class feature for the upcoming Go 1.12 release. Dec 19, 2018 · The only defense available before modules was to vendor dependencies into your own repositories. While vendoring will continue to be supported, we’d prefer a solution that works for all modules—not just the ones you’re already using—and that does not require duplicating a dependency into every repository that uses it. Mar 04, 2020 · Linters Runner for Go. 5x faster than gometalinter. Nice colored output. Can report only new issues. Fewer false-positives. Yaml/toml config. - golangci/golangci-lint 到這邊一個 go module 就完成了,以往需要將 vendor 目錄一起提交到 git 以免 CI/CD 流程拉到錯誤的外部 package,有了 modules 加上 build cache 以後,在 build server 上面跑起來體感速度比 1.10 時代還快。 如果你習慣專案裡要有 vendor 目錄,可以執行以下指令產生 vendor 目錄: Go modules: part 1, part 2, part 3 Go module GOPATH mode vs module-aware mode go.mod file Day-to-day commands upgrading downgrading excluding version remove exclusion replace dropping replacement updating and patching Advanced commands Go module A go module is a collection of related Go packages. A single unit that defines the minimum requirements that must be satisfied by their dependencies. Sep 20, 2019 · VS Code uses a host of Go tools to provide features like code navigation, code completion, build, lint etc. ⚠️ These tools do not provide a good support for Go modules yet. The new language server gopls does support modules. Add the below in your settings to use it. " I was checking the vendor feature in go with glide. It was awesome installing all packages but I couldn't manage to make go command to found them in the vendor packages. go run src/main.go src/ma... Mar 19, 2019 · Go modules are the future of dependency management in Go. Module functionality is now available in all supported Go versions (that is, in Go 1.11 and Go 1.12). This post introduced these workflows using Go modules: go mod init creates a new module, initializing the go.mod file that describes it.

To make it possible for authors to move to vgo and go.mod while still supporting users who haven't converted, the new vgo vendor command populates a module's vendor directory with the packages users need to reproduce the vgo-based build. What's Next? The details here may be revised, but today's go.mod files will be understood by any future tooling. Golang vs. Python: the comparison between most extensively used programming languages. Let's check the pros & cons of Python and Golang, and which one to choose for your project. FTR, if you can fetch a git-repository with a vendor-dir, you can also fetch a module file with all its dependencies. Fundamentally, no matter what, there is a phase where you have internet and can download all the needed source code and if there's a phase where you have no internet, you can't download any source code.

FTR, if you can fetch a git-repository with a vendor-dir, you can also fetch a module file with all its dependencies. Fundamentally, no matter what, there is a phase where you have internet and can download all the needed source code and if there's a phase where you have no internet, you can't download any source code.

In brief, to use vendoring with modules: go mod vendor resets the main module's vendor directory to include all packages needed to build and test all of the module's packages based on the state of the go.mod files and Go source code. By default, go commands like go build ignore the vendor directory when in module mode. Oct 02, 2019 · run 'go mod tidy; go mod vendor' to sync This is surprising since the exact same build works on linux, freebsd and osx, and since the project uses modules and has no vendor folder or modules.txt file. The issue started with the recent go1.13 release and is reproducible on at least two of the packages that I maintain.

对 Golang 感兴趣的同学欢迎关注公众号:golang-expertsGo Modules 是 Golang 官方最近几个版本推出的原生的包管理方式,在此之前,社区也不乏多种包管理方案。在讨论 Go Modules 之前,我们先回顾一下 Golang 的… Go is an open source programming language that makes it easy to build simple, reliable, and efficient software.

Build and Ship Faster with Supported Golang. ActiveGo makes it easy to use Go in your organization. With the top packages curated and precompiled, and a range of commercial support options, ActiveGo satisfies your company’s requirements and lets your team focus on building great apps. Ever since the introduction of Go modules my vscode & go extension have been messing up. Things like no code completion, no live errors etc. This typically happens when I'm using modules but can also happen during my typical gopath (non module) workflow, and it's usually a pain to get it back working again.

Wired switch controller not connectingHow to scan tv channels with antennaGallery apk uptodown. 

Feb 15, 2020 · This video is unavailable. Watch Queue Queue. Watch Queue Queue Mar 04, 2020 · Linters Runner for Go. 5x faster than gometalinter. Nice colored output. Can report only new issues. Fewer false-positives. Yaml/toml config. - golangci/golangci-lint Mar 08, 2020 · I was reading the How to Code blog post and the Using Go Modules one and was curious – is it common practice to create all go projects outside of the GOPATH now? In the same vein, I never knew how people incorporated their VCS with their projects.

另外Go vendor不支持第三方包的版本管理,没有类似godep的Godeps.json这样的存储包元信息的文件。不过目前已经有第三方的vendor specs放在了github上,之前Go team的Brad Fizpatrick也在Golang-dev上征集过类似的方案,不知未来vendor是否会支持。 六、vendor vs. internal To build using the main module's top-level vendor directory to satisfy dependencies (disabling use of the usual network sources and local caches), use 'go build -mod=vendor'. Note that only the main module's top-level vendor directory is used; vendor directories in other locations are still ignored. Module authentication using go.sum Mar 19, 2019 · Go modules are the future of dependency management in Go. Module functionality is now available in all supported Go versions (that is, in Go 1.11 and Go 1.12). This post introduced these workflows using Go modules: go mod init creates a new module, initializing the go.mod file that describes it. Golang vs. Python: the comparison between most extensively used programming languages. Let's check the pros & cons of Python and Golang, and which one to choose for your project. When GO15VENDOREXPERIMENT=1 is in the environment, this CL changes the resolution of import paths according to the Go 1.5 vendor proposal: If there is a source directory d/vendor, then, when compiling a source file within the subtree rooted at d, import "p" is interpreted as import "d/vendor/p" if that exists. Mar 14, 2017 · Golang Vendor Dependencies. We use Node.js extensively in our production apps. When we started with golang, the major discussion point amongst us was, for a beginner how golang dependency management is supposed to work. Golang Dependency Management == Vendoring. Vendoring was the only method for golang dependency management.